UCLA Neurology
Mary S. Easton Center for Alzheimer's Research and Care at UCLA
The UCLA Neurology Dementia and Memory Disorders Clinic is a component of Mary S. Easton Center for Alzheimer's Research and Care at UCLA (UCLA Easton Center) specializes in the evaluation and diagnosis of Mild Cognitive Impairment, early Alzheimer's disease, Frontotemporal dementia, and related disorders.
